Linux下Mplayer和MplayerPlug-in源码编译安装

Linux下Mplayer和MplayerPlug-in源码编译安装

ID:38289183

大小:19.10 KB

页数:7页

时间:2019-06-07

Linux下Mplayer和MplayerPlug-in源码编译安装_第1页
Linux下Mplayer和MplayerPlug-in源码编译安装_第2页
Linux下Mplayer和MplayerPlug-in源码编译安装_第3页
Linux下Mplayer和MplayerPlug-in源码编译安装_第4页
Linux下Mplayer和MplayerPlug-in源码编译安装_第5页
资源描述:

《Linux下Mplayer和MplayerPlug-in源码编译安装》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库

1、近在研究flv视频技术的时候由于要安装mplayer来进行rm/rmvb视频的转换,在安装的过程中遇到了不少问题,现在基本上已经都解决了,所以写下来留作以后参考,也和大家一起分享下~~~首先下载所有的软件包,如下:1)MPlayer-1.0pre8.tar.bz2mplayer的主程序2)all-20071007.tar.bz2mplayer的所有编码和解码包3)windows-all-20071007.zip同上4)gcc-3.4.0.tar.gz这个可选,后面说到5)libstdc++-3.3.2-6.i386.rp

2、m这个也可选,后面说到在安装前,先做个说明,假设你所有的软件包都放在/home/mbq目录下。由于MPlayer的源码安装的时候需要的gcc编译器是2.9系列和3.X系列,所有如果你的机器的gcc版本不是这一系列的话,查看gcc版本的命令如下:#gcc-v使用内建specs。目标:i386-redhat-linux配置为:../configure--prefix=/usr--mandir=/usr/share/man--infodir=/usr/share/info--enable-shared--enable-thre

3、ads=posix--enable-checking=release--with-system-zlib--enable-__cxa_atexit--disable-libunwind-exceptions--enable-libgcj-multifile--enable-languages=c,c++,objc,obj-c++,java,fortran,ada--enable-java-awt=gtk--disable-dssi--enable-plugin--with-java-home=/usr/lib/jvm/j

4、ava-1.4.2-gcj-1.4.2.0/jre--with-cpu=generic--host=i386-redhat-linux线程模型:posixgcc版本4.1.120070105(RedHat4.1.1-52)如果显示的结果如上,最后一行就是版本号了(根据机器的不同显示不同),如果查看所得版本号是gcc3.X系列以上的话,那么请先安装gcc-3.4.0.tar.gz,这个安装的时间比较长,估计要半个多小时到五十分钟左右,命令执行如下:#cd/home/mbq#tarxfgcc-3.4.0.tar.gz#cdg

5、cc-3.4.0#./configure--prefix=/usr/local/gcc-3.4.0--enable-threads=posix--disable-checking--enable--long-long--host=i386-redhat-linux--with-system-zlib--enable-languages=c,c++,java#make#makeinstall等安装完毕后,我们再做一个连接将其主程序连接到/usr/bin目录下,首先先备份以前版本的gcc程序:#mv/usr/bin/gcc/

6、usr/bin/gcc4#ln-s/usr/local/gcc-3.4.0/bin/gcc/usr/bin/gcc然后我们再查看gcc版本的时候,应该就是显示如下了:#gcc-vReadingspecsfrom/usr/local/gcc-3.4.0/lib/gcc/i386-redhat-linux/3.4.0/specsConfiguredwith:../gcc-3.4.0/configure--prefix=/usr/local/gcc-3.4.0--enable-threads=posix--disable-ch

7、ecking--enable--long-long--host=i386-redhat-linux--with-system-zlib--enable-languages=c,c++,javaThreadmodel:posixgccversion3.4.0编译器安装完毕后,另外由于我在使用的过程发现转换rm/rmvb格式为flv格式的时候需要库libstdc++.so.5的支持,所有首先你得查看一下/usr/lib下是否有这个库存在:#cd/usr/lib#ls-l

8、greplibstdc++lrwxrwxrwx1roo

9、troot1811-2109:15libstdc++.so.5->libstdc++.so.5.0.5-rwxr-xr-x1rootroot7307682004-01-10libstdc++.so.5.0.5如果你不能发现上面输出的这两行的话,那么请先安装libstdc++-3.3.2-6.i386.rpm,执行如下

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。